Mobile
Log In
Sign Up
Tools
Translator
Alphabet
Home
Chinese-English
English-Chinese
French-English
English-French
Home
>
english-chinese
>
"迪奥斯科里斯" in Chinese
Chinese translation for "
迪奥斯科里斯
"
dioscorides pedanius
Similar Words:
"迪奥斯达多" Chinese translation
,
"迪奥斯达多马卡帕加尔" Chinese translation
,
"迪奥斯考普硬度计" Chinese translation
,
"迪奥斯柯里德斯本草书" Chinese translation
,
"迪奥斯科里季斯" Chinese translation
,
"迪奥斯克罗" Chinese translation
,
"迪奥斯屈尔" Chinese translation
,
"迪奥索" Chinese translation
,
"迪奥索诺" Chinese translation
,
"迪奥塔莱维" Chinese translation